Lilith
Just mentioning her name can be controversial as much as fascinating, admired for many and rejected as well,from ancient-biblical times she is a demoness, a succubus,a nocturnal spirit from evil or a seductress, her story or her myth has survived until the present…
It has been said that Lilith could be the first Vampire…
Vampires are nocturnal creatures,supernatural beings that consume the blood or flesh of the living and they appear in tales or stories of many ancient cultures/civilizations,for example:
The Persians were one of the first civilizations to have tales of blood-drinking demons,these blood drinking demons were depicted on pottery and other kind of art.
The Ancient Indian goddess Kali,depicted with fangs and wearing a garland of corpses.
The ancient Greek mythology, Lamia talks about a beautiful queen of Libya who became a child-eating daemon and the tradition referred to many lamiae,these are folkloric monsters similar to vampires and succubi that seduce young men and feed on their blood,it is also believed that in ancient times celebrant monks attempted to protect themselves while sleeping with their hands over their genitals, clutching a crucifix so Lilith could not seduce them in their dreams.
The legend about Lilith is originated from Jewish folklore but descriptions of her appear in Iranian, Babylonian, Mexican, Greek, Arab, English, German, Oriental and Native American legends. in the same way she has sometimes been associated the legendary and mythological characters such as the Queen of Sheba Hecate,Persephone and Helen of Troy.
But the most precise or famous legend/myth about her is the one about:
Lilith supposedly was Adam’s first wife and she refused to lie beneath Adam at the moment of making love…Lilith said to Adam: ‘I will not lie below,’ and Adam said, ‘I will not lie beneath you, but only on top. For you are fit only to be in the bottom position, while I am to be the superior one.’ Lilith answered rejecting male dominance: ‘We are equal to each other…as we were both created from the earth.’
After this,Lilith flew away…
